Manipur violence: Congress targets PM Modi; says he has 'abdicated responsibility'

Following renewed violence in Manipur after the arrest of a Meitei leader, Congress leaders, including Priyanka Gandhi Vadra, have strongly criticized the BJP government and PM Modi's handling of the crisis. Gandhi questioned the lack of peace despite President's rule and Modi's absence, while Jairam Ramesh highlighted the ongoing suffering and breakdown of law and order in the state.
